GARWOOD FAMILY CENTER Y OFFERS SCHOOL AGE COMPLEMENTS TO HELP CHILDREN LEARN, GROW AND THRIVE

The Westfield Area Y is pleased to announce the Garwood Family Center Y located at 500 East Street in Garwood provides before and after school programs for students in grades K-5 who attend Lincoln School in Garwood. Busing is included. The center has been recently renovated and features several classrooms, a multipurpose room, a large outdoor field, two playgrounds for children to enjoy and easy parking for pick-up.

The School Age Complement programs at the Garwood Family Center Y provides fun, active and nurturing programs in a safe environment to give parents peace-of-mind in the before and after school hours that include sports, recreation and arts & crafts. A healthy snack is provided. Students are grouped by grade in classrooms for structured learning using Creative Curriculum® and homework time for older students. School Age Complement programs also incorporate the Healthy U program which teaches children that eating healthy and being physically active can be fun. They are available 2, 3, 4 or 5 days per week until 6:00pm. Extended care is available until 6:30pm. Before school care is available beginning at 7:00am until the start of the school day.

Working parents especially appreciate the availability of a convenient inclement weather plan and school holiday vacation fun club. Y staff is caring and dedicated to meet or exceed state licensing requirements to meet Y standards for certifications and professional development.
